هفته گذشته در آندروید Dev Summit ، گوگل ویژگی ای را که علاقه مندان به سیستم عامل Chrome سالها خواستار آن بودند اعلام کرد: امکان بارگیری برنامه های اندرویدی بدون فعال کردن حالت توسعه دهنده. ما در گذشته تعهدات کد را مشاهده کرده ایم که این ویژگی را فعال می کند ، اما هیچکدام از این پیاده سازی ها هنوز به کانال پایدار نرسیده اند. اکنون که گوگل رسما تأیید کرده است که این ویژگی در Chrome OS 80 وارد بازار خواهد شد ، که برای انتشار پایدار در هفته دوم فوریه 2020 تنظیم شده است ، ما دیگر نیازی به نظارت مذهبی Chromium Gerrit برای این ویژگی اضافی نداریم.

در تصویر موجود در بالا ، مشاهده شده از طریق AboutChromebooks ، Google می تواند این ویژگی را اضافه کند تا به توسعه دهندگان برنامه Android اجازه دهد برنامه های خود را مستقیماً از Android Studio مستقر کنند. با رشد 22 درصدی فروش سالانه Chromebook (از سپتامبر 2018 تا آگوست سال 2019) و کل زمان صرف شده برای برنامه های Android در سیستم عامل Chrome که با ضریب 4 برابر شده است ، توسعه دهندگان برنامه های اندرویدی برای ایجاد انگیزه دارند. کارشان به Chromebooks است. توسعه برای Chromebooks نیاز به ملاحظاتی دارد مانند نحوه واکنش برنامه شما نسبت به تغییرات در حالتهای نمایش (لپ تاپ و رایانه لوحی) ، مدیریت پنجره (ویندوزهای چند وجهی آزاد و ورودی صفحه کلید / ماوس) ، بنابراین توصیه می شود برنامه خود را بر روی سخت افزار بومی تست کنید. . برای این منظور ، گوگل سال گذشته با افزودن یک ظرف لینوکس ، توسعه سیستم عامل Chrome را توسعه داد و امکان اجرای نسخه لینوکس Android Studio را نیز فراهم آورد.

در حالی که می توانید برنامه های Android را در Chromebook توسعه دهید و بسازید ، از آن استفاده کنید. برنامه کمی سردرد است. در حال حاضر ، راه پیشنهادی برای کنار گذاشتن برنامه اندرویدی در سیستم عامل Chrome فعال کردن حالت توسعه دهنده است. با فعال کردن حالت برنامه نویس ، sideloading کردن یک برنامه Android به سادگی کلیک کردن روی فایل APK کامپایل شده شما ساده است. با این حال ، حالت توسعه دهنده ذاتاً ناامن است زیرا محافظت از چکمه های تأیید شده را شل می کند و دسترسی به پوسته ریشه را می بخشد. مقابله با این یک درد نیز هست زیرا نیاز به شستشوی برق (تنظیم مجدد کارخانه) دستگاه شما و برخورد با صفحه هشدار دهنده آزار دهنده دارد که باید با استفاده از آن به طور دستی بر روی هر بوت از آن عبور کنید. خوشبختانه ، هنگامی که Chrome OS 80 در فوریه 2020 در کانال پایدار ظاهر می شود ، همه برنامه نویسان قادر به اجرای برنامه های اندرویدی خود مستقیم از Android Studio روی Chromebook خود ، بدون نیاز به فعال کردن حالت برنامه نویسان خواهند بود. اگر در کانال OS OS Dev هستید ، اواخر ماه آینده می توانید این آزمایش را انجام دهید.

متأسفانه ، به نظر نمی رسد که گوگل قصد داشته باشد این ویژگی توسط کاربران نهایی استفاده شود. . طبق تعهدی که احتمالاً این ویژگی را پیاده سازی کرده است ، این ویژگی نیاز به فعال کردن Crostini (پشتیبانی برنامه لینوکس) دارد و محدود کردن دسترسی Chromebooks به این ویژگی محدود است. علاوه بر این ، غیرفعال کردن این ویژگی نیاز به برق کار دارد. اگر از خط فرمان راحت هستید ، با این وجود ، برنامه های Android را کنار بگذارید باید به سادگی با استفاده از "adb install" ساده باشد. همچنین ، می توانید APK را "فشار دهید" ، "shell adb" را وارد کنید ، و سپس از "pm install" استفاده کنید. ، "هم اکنون.

می خواهید پست های بیشتری مانند این به صندوق ورودی شما تحویل داده شود؟ ایمیل خود را وارد کنید تا در خبرنامه ما مشترک شوید.